WebOct 25, 2024 · Alcohol addiction and depression are often comorbid conditions, meaning they occur together. Co-occurring alcohol use and depression can play into a maladaptive cycle of compulsive drinking with alcohol worsening depression, and depression in turn leading to increased alcohol consumption. 5. WebSimply put, taking Cymbalta with alcohol increases the risk for the liver to suffer serious damage. As long as the doctor knows about a person's alcohol consumption, the best decision can be made regarding the use of this drug. Based on individual's pattern of drinking, irreversible and even life-threatening liver damage can be avoided while ...
